ESNT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

350 of the 7,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Essent Group (ESNT)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$5.9B — up 0.05% from $5.89B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 54 funds opened new ESNT positions and 35 closed out — a net gain of 19 holders — while 107 added to existing stakes and 144 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Deutsche Bank, adding an estimated $23.1M. The largest seller was Ameriprise, cutting an estimated $38.8M.
